R supports both procedural programming and object-oriented programming. Procedural programming includes the procedure, records, modules, and procedure calls. While object-oriented programming language includes class, objects, and generic functions. R language is an interpreted language instead of a compiled language.
R is a domain-specific, statistical programming language. It was designed for statistical analysis and graphic visualizations. More broadly, R is not just a language, rather it's a system that is composed of the R language itself and a run-time environment in which users execute tasks via the command line.
R is a widely used programming language that works well with data. It's a great option for statistical analysis, and has an active development community that's constantly releasing new packages, making R code even easier to use.
Objects contain data, referred to as attributes or properties, and methods. OOP allows objects to interact with each other using four basic principles: encapsulation, inheritance, polymorphism, and abstraction. These four OOP principles enable objects to communicate and collaborate to create powerful applications.
To create an object we simply give the object a name. We can then assign a value to this object using the assignment operator <- (sometimes called the gets operator).
The greatest use of object oriented programming in R is through print methods, summary methods and plot methods. These methods allow us to have one generic function call, plot say, that dispatches on the type of its argument and calls a plotting function that is specific to the data supplied.
Ruby is a very pure object-oriented language: all values are objects, and there is no distinction between primitive types and object types as there are in many other languages. In Ruby, all objects inherit from a class named Object and share the methods defined by that class.
